She broke baseball's glass ceiling. Now she has to fix one of the league's worst teams
Derek Jeter had a problem. In 2020, his third year as chief executive and part-owner of the Miami Marlins, the team broke their long streak of missing the playoffs. But after the team had traded away nearly every big-name player on its roster in recent years, he was looking at rebuilding the Marlins from the bottom up — with a limited budget. The Marlins had also recently parted ways with its head of baseball operations.
